Dunnholmen
Dunnholmen is an island in Västra Götaland County, Sweden. Dunnholmen is situated nearby to the hamlet Heestrand, as well as near the locality Ytterby.| Tap on a place to explore it |

Bovallstrand
Village
Photo: Chell Hill, CC BY-SA 3.0.
Bovallstrand is a locality situated in Sotenäs Municipality, Västra Götaland County, Sweden with 474 inhabitants on December 31, 2010. Bovallstrand is situated 5 km southeast of Dunnholmen.
Hamburgsund
Village
Photo: Wikimedia, CC BY-SA 3.0.
Hamburgsund is a locality situated in Tanum Municipality, Västra Götaland County, Sweden with 818 inhabitants in 2010. Hamburgsund is situated 6 km north of Dunnholmen.
